#32941e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32941e is composed of 19.6% red, 58%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.7%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 109.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 34.9%. #32941e color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ff3c with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#32941e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#32941e has RGB values of R:50, G:148,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3314718.

Shades and Tints of #32941e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#32941e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565d55 is the less saturated color, while #20af03 is the most saturated one.
